The global platelet rich plasma (PRP) market has experienced substantial expansion, reflecting a growing emphasis on regenerative medicine and minimally invasive treatment modalities. In 2034, the market reached USD 2,857.98 million, demonstrating a robust compound annual growth rate (CAGR) of 11.7% from 2025 to 2034. This growth trajectory is underpinned by rising chronic disease prevalence, increasing sports-related injuries, and growing adoption of PRP in aesthetic and orthopedic applications. The market’s momentum is further propelled by technological advancements in blood separation systems, improved patient awareness, and favorable reimbursement policies in key regions.

North America continues to dominate the PRP market, driven primarily by the United States’ strong healthcare infrastructure, high per capita healthcare expenditure, and extensive research funding. According to the National Institutes of Health (NIH), the U.S. accounts for a significant portion of clinical trials related to regenerative therapies, including PRP-based interventions. The presence of major industry players and a well-established regulatory framework overseen by the Food and Drug Administration (FDA) have also contributed to widespread adoption across hospitals, ambulatory surgical centers, and private clinics. Additionally, the integration of PRP in professional sports medicine programs—supported by data from the Department of Health and Human Services—has reinforced its credibility among both practitioners and patients.

Europe represents another key growth region, with Germany, France, and the United Kingdom leading adoption due to advanced healthcare systems, supportive regulatory environments, and growing investments in biotechnology research. The European Medicines Agency (EMA) has maintained a balanced approach toward PRP regulation, allowing flexibility in autologous use while ensuring safety standards are met. Eurostat reports that public health expenditures in Western Europe remain among the highest globally, facilitating access to innovative treatments such as PRP therapy. Moreover, increasing geriatric populations and a surge in musculoskeletal disorders have heightened demand for regenerative solutions, particularly in orthopedics and dermatology.

In contrast, the Asia Pacific region is emerging as a high-growth market, fueled by rapid urbanization, rising disposable incomes, and expanding healthcare access. Countries like China and India are witnessing increased utilization of PRP in wound healing, hair restoration, and post-surgical recovery, supported by government initiatives aimed at promoting domestic medical device manufacturing. Japan, through the Ministry of International Trade and Industry (MITI), has been actively fostering innovation in regenerative medicine, aligning with national healthcare goals to reduce long-term dependency on pharmaceuticals. Furthermore, regulatory reforms introduced by the Pharmaceuticals and Medical Devices Agency (PMDA) have streamlined approval processes for cell-based therapies, enhancing the commercial viability of PRP products in the region.

Despite these positive trends, several challenges persist. Regulatory ambiguity remains a key restraint, particularly in emerging markets where guidelines regarding the preparation and application of PRP vary significantly. The lack of standardized protocols can hinder market expansion and create inconsistencies in clinical outcomes. Additionally, the high cost of PRP kits and limited insurance coverage in certain jurisdictions continue to restrict broader accessibility. Supply chain disruptions, especially in low- and middle-income countries, also pose logistical hurdles, affecting product availability and pricing stability.

Opportunities for growth lie in the convergence of digital diagnostics and automated PRP processing technologies. The rise of point-of-care systems capable of producing customized PRP formulations within minutes has enhanced procedural efficiency, particularly in outpatient settings. In the U.S., the Department of Defense has funded studies exploring PRP’s role in battlefield trauma care, highlighting its potential beyond conventional therapeutic applications. Similarly, in Europe, collaborations between academic institutions and biotech firms are advancing personalized regenerative protocols tailored to individual patient profiles.

Another notable trend is the increasing off-label use of PRP in aesthetic medicine, particularly for facial rejuvenation and hair restoration. Market surveys indicate that consumer interest in non-surgical cosmetic procedures has surged, especially among millennials and Gen X demographics. In this context, marketing strategies emphasizing minimal downtime and natural-looking results have played a pivotal role in driving demand across North America and parts of Southeast Asia.

As competition intensifies, market consolidation is becoming more pronounced, with established players leveraging strategic acquisitions, R&D partnerships, and expanded distribution networks to strengthen their regional footholds. Companies are also focusing on developing cost-effective, user-friendly PRP kits designed for both clinicians and patients in resource-limited settings.
